What it means
The ratio exists because lenders want a cash-flavoured view of affordability. Depreciation and amortisation are real economic costs but they are not payments, so removing them shows more of the profit that could genuinely be used to service debt.
It matters most for capital-intensive businesses. Telecoms networks, hotels and manufacturers carry very large depreciation charges, and measuring their interest cover on EBIT alone can make a perfectly solvent business look precarious.
The calculation itself is simple division, and the practical work lies in getting EBITDA right. Start from operating profit, add back depreciation and amortisation, and be careful to use the interest actually charged rather than a net figure that offsets interest income.
Lenders write this ratio into loan documents as a covenant alongside leverage tests such as net debt to EBITDA. Typical minimums sit somewhere between 2.0 and 4.0 times, with the exact level reflecting how predictable the company's earnings are.
The nuance is that EBITDA overstates the cash a business can safely divert to interest. If equipment genuinely wears out, the money to replace it has to come from the same profit, so a comfortable EBITDA ratio sitting alongside a weak EBIT ratio is a signal to look harder.
A sensible habit is to calculate both versions and compare the gap. A wide gap tells you the business depends heavily on assets that will need replacing, while a narrow gap means the two measures are telling much the same story and either can be quoted safely.
In practice
Real-world examples.
Example
A telecoms operator with heavy network depreciation reports EBITDA of $50,000,000 against interest of $10,000,000, giving coverage of 5.0 times. Its EBIT-based cover is far lower, which is why its lenders write the covenant on the EBITDA measure and set the required level higher to compensate.
Example
A software firm has EBITDA of $9,000,000 with only $500,000 of depreciation and amortisation, and pays interest of $3,000,000. Coverage is 3.0 times on EBITDA and $8,500,000 / $3,000,000 = about 2.83 times on EBIT, so the two measures barely differ in an asset-light business.
Example
A hotel group with a covenant set at 3.5 times sees EBITDA fall from $14,000,000 to $10,500,000 while interest stays at $3,000,000. Coverage drops from about 4.67 times to exactly 3.5, putting the group right on its covenant limit with no margin left.

Formula
Calculation
EBITDA Interest Coverage Ratio = EBITDA / Interest Expense
A mid-sized manufacturer reports EBIT of $4,800,000 and depreciation and amortisation of $2,400,000, so EBITDA is $4,800,000 + $2,400,000 = $7,200,000. Interest expense for the year is $1,800,000. The EBITDA interest coverage ratio is $7,200,000 / $1,800,000 = 4.0 times. Measured on EBIT instead, coverage is $4,800,000 / $1,800,000 = about 2.67 times, and the gap between the two figures is exactly the effect of the depreciation charge.Case study

Kestrel Park Fitness is a fictional gym operator created purely to illustrate the ratio. It reported EBITDA of $4,000,000 against interest of $800,000, giving coverage of 5.0 times, which the management team presented to the board as evidence of a strong balance sheet.
A new finance director asked what happened after depreciation. With annual depreciation and amortisation of $2,600,000, EBIT was only $1,400,000 and EBIT-based interest cover was $1,400,000 / $800,000 = 1.75 times, a very different story.
The depreciation was not an accounting fiction in this illustrative case, because gym equipment genuinely needed replacing and maintenance capital expenditure was running at about $2,000,000 a year. The board began reporting both ratios side by side and slowed its expansion plan until the gap between them narrowed. In this fictional example the lender welcomed the change, because it made the reporting pack match the way credit teams already looked at the business.
Watch out
Common mistakes.
- Presenting EBITDA interest cover on its own when depreciation reflects assets that genuinely need replacing every few years.
- Netting interest income against interest expense in the denominator, which overstates coverage for companies holding large cash balances.
- Using a full-year EBITDA figure against a part-year interest charge after new borrowing, which flatters the ratio in the year a loan is drawn.
Questions
People also ask.
Why do lenders prefer EBITDA to EBIT here?
Because interest is paid in cash and depreciation is not a cash cost, so EBITDA is closer to the money actually available to pay it.
What is a safe level for this ratio?
Above 3.0 times is generally comfortable for a stable business, while anything under 2.0 leaves very little room if trading weakens.
Does the ratio include capital repayments?
No, it covers interest only, so pair it with a debt service or EBITDA coverage ratio if you want to test the full repayment obligation rather than just the cost of carrying the debt.
